If you're thinking about a knockdown rebuild project in Morningside, you're probably wondering how to finance it. Unlike a standard home loan, building a new home on your existing land involves a different type of lending product called a construction loan. Let's explore what you need to know about construction finance for your knockdown rebuild.

What Makes Construction Loans Different?

A construction loan works differently from a traditional mortgage. Instead of receiving the full loan amount upfront, funds are released in stages as your new home progresses. This is called a progressive drawdown, and it means you only charge interest on the amount drawn down at each stage.

For a knockdown rebuild project, the process typically involves:

  • Demolition of your existing home
  • Council approval and development application
  • Construction of your custom design or project home
  • Progressive payments to your registered builder
  • Final inspection and conversion to a standard home loan

The benefit? You're not paying interest on money you haven't used yet. This can save you thousands of dollars during the building phase.

Understanding the Construction Draw Schedule

Your construction draw schedule is the roadmap for how and when funds are released. Most lenders work with a construction to permanent loan structure, which means your building loan automatically converts to a standard home loan once construction is complete.

Typically, a progress payment schedule includes five to six stages:

  1. Base stage (slab or foundation)
  2. Frame stage
  3. Lock-up stage (roof and windows)
  4. Fixing stage (plasters, electricians, and plumbers)
  5. Practical completion

Fixed Price Building Contract vs Cost Plus Contract

When planning your knockdown rebuild, you'll likely work with either a fixed price building contract or a cost plus contract. Most lenders prefer fixed price contracts because they provide certainty around the final loan amount.

A fixed price contract means:

  • Your registered builder quotes a set price for the entire project
  • You know exactly what your building loan needs to cover
  • The construction loan interest rate is calculated on a known figure
  • Lenders feel more confident approving your construction loan application

With cost plus contracts, where you pay sub-contractors directly and costs can vary, fewer lenders participate, though options still exist for suitable projects.

What About Interest-Only Repayment Options?

During construction, most borrowers choose interest-only repayment options. This makes sense because you're typically still paying rent or living elsewhere while your new home is being built. Why pay principal and interest on a house you can't live in yet?

Once construction completes and your building new home finance converts to a standard mortgage, you can switch to principal and interest repayments or continue with interest-only, depending on your financial strategy.

Fees and Charges to Consider

Construction funding comes with some specific fees. The main one is the Progressive Drawing Fee, which lenders charge each time they release funds to your builder. This typically ranges from $200 to $400 per drawdown, and with five or six stages, these fees add up.

You'll also need to budget for:

  • Progress inspection fees (lenders send valuers to verify each stage)
  • Development application and council approval costs
  • Building insurance from the start of construction
  • A buffer for any variations or additional payments

Your construction loan application will need to include:

  • Council plans showing your approved design
  • A fixed price building contract from your registered builder
  • Confirmation you'll commence building within a set period from the Disclosure Date (usually 12 months)
  • Evidence your land value supports the total loan amount

Most lenders require you to start construction within six to twelve months of loan approval, so timing your council approval and builder selection is important.
